HB 2200 Crossbows; license for hunting during special archery seasons, restricted fee.

Introduced by: Watkins M. Abbitt, Jr. | all patrons    ...    notes | add to my profiles | history

SUMMARY AS PASSED HOUSE:

Crossbow license. Authorizes the Board of Game and Inland Fisheries to create a special crossbow license that would be purchased to hunt with such a weapon during special archery seasons. The cost of the license will be set by the Board of Game and Inland Fisheries, but cannot exceed one and one-half times the cost of a basic hunting license. Under current law, only disabled people who meet certain agency criteria are allowed to hunt with a crossbow. To hunt with a crossbow, a person must also purchase the special archery license and the basic hunting license.
